Barack Obama brought a modern, tech-savvy approach to his presidency, leveraging social media and a progressive platform, while Franklin D. Roosevelt reshaped America during the Depression and World War II with his New Deal policies and fireside chats. This clash is a titanic battle between Roosevelt's proven, transformative crisis management and Obama's groundbreaking, forward-thinking charisma. It pits the enduring legacy of a wartime leader against the fresh, global appeal of the first African American president. | Criteria | Edge | Why |
|---|---|---|
| Legislative Impact | Franklin D. Roosevelt | FDR's New Deal fundamentally reshaped American society and economy, establishing a benchmark in legislative influence. |
| Foreign Policy | Franklin D. Roosevelt | Roosevelt's leadership during WWII and his role in establishing the United Nations set a high bar for international diplomacy. |
| Economic Management | Franklin D. Roosevelt | Facing the Great Depression, Roosevelt's bold economic strategies led to significant recovery and enduring policy frameworks. |
| Public Approval | Barack Obama | Obama maintained higher average approval ratings, reflecting strong and consistent public support despite various challenges. |
